Definitions from Wiktionary (gray hat)
▸ noun: (idiomatic, fiction) A morally ambiguous character; an antihero.
▸ noun: (computing, computer security, slang) A hybrid between a white hat and a black hat hacker, who hacks for no personal gain, and does not have malicious intentions, but does sometimes commit crimes.
